COMMENTS

At the time of the 1901 census, 31 March 1901, Alice was living with her father, step-mother and step-siblings. Had she remained with her father after the death of his first wife, on 21 Jul 1891, when Alice would have been only 16 months old?

Alice may have been widowed early and, probably in the late 1930s and early 1940s, may have lived in Chapel Row, Thurgoland just below (i.e. south of) Thurgoland Wesleyan Methodist Chapel. (There was another, Primitive, Methodist Chapel at the foot of the hill from Thurgoland to Huthwaite) Source: Family Records
